Habanero-Cilantro Taco Sauce

Habanero peppers really bring the heat, so this sauce is for those wanting that extra kick—a great garnish on tacos, fajitas, burritos, grilled fish or chicken.

Habanero-Cilantro Taco Sauce

A creamy, spicy sauce for tacos, burritos, or fajitas.
Prep Time10 minutes mins
Total Time10 minutes mins
Course: Sauces
Cuisine: Mexican
Servings: 8
Author: Judy Purcell
Prevent your screen from going dark

Ingredients

  • 2 habanero chile stemmed, seeded, finely chopped
  • 1/4 cup chopped cilantro leaves
  • 1/4 cup sour cream
  • 1/4 cup plain yogurt
Get Recipe Ingredients

Instructions

  • Remove the stem and seeds of the chilies and chop fine. The heat of this sauce can be adjusted by using more or less of the chile.
  • Add the chilies and chopped cilantro to the yogurt and sour cream and mix well. Refrigerate for 30 minutes or longer before serving.

Notes

Always use gloves when handling chilies to avoid absorbing the oils into the skin.
